|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 18.0 - 20.0% |
| Nickel (Ni) | 8.0 - 10.5% |
| Manganese (Mn) | 2.00% max |

| ❌ Mistake | ✅ Correct Approach |
|---|---|
| Using standard carbon steel for corrosive environments. | Always specify 304 stainless steel for applications involving moisture, chemicals, or high heat to prevent premature corrosion and failure. |
| Inadequate edge preparation before welding. | Thoroughly clean and bevel all edges to be welded to ensure a strong, defect-free weld that maintains the material's corrosion resistance. |
